一个css的兼容问题引发的DIV位置思考,望大家来帮助!!_html/css_WEB-ITnose
程序员文章站
2024-01-26 10:19:58
...
今天遇到一个CSS的兼容问题,问题帖子在:http://topic.csdn.net/u/20120927/09/f8d698ba-1640-4cda-8823-c1eca22e5730.html
特地在这里问问大家有没有什么情况会导致出现下面的情况:
div1和div2都在大的DIV中,现在出现一个问题:div2对齐到了div1处,也就是从div1开始排列,div1已经定义了内容,高度和宽度,为什么div2还会有这样的情况发生?大家说说什么情况之下会发生这样的状况,该怎么解决?
特地在这里问问大家有没有什么情况会导致出现下面的情况:
div1和div2都在大的DIV中,现在出现一个问题:div2对齐到了div1处,也就是从div1开始排列,div1已经定义了内容,高度和宽度,为什么div2还会有这样的情况发生?大家说说什么情况之下会发生这样的状况,该怎么解决?
回复讨论(解决方案)
没细想 咋一看
感觉就是 清浮动
css 中加上float:left......多看看教程
楼主说的,没头没脑啊。正常来说,DIV可不就应该这样吗?不这样就有问题了。要想让DIV2和DIV1并列同高,就得用FLOAT:LEFT或者FLOAT:RIGHT设置一下,不设置就是断行的,哪怕DIV1和DIV2都只有1PX宽也是。
你到底是想让他并列还是平行啊,如果是并列可以用楼上说的办法,用float
呵呵,这就是最正常的撒
想并排就float
给div1 加 overflow:hidden;
上一篇: 解决TP3.2的GIF缩略图生成失败